Output 3374cecc66a398945d03664d962bdacae9bf6cfd4269eaa8f55da1dba2a9a058:3

value
267562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e65e7767567208b8cd65bd60ce63d52a8c105fe OP_EQUAL
address
3EfwxD2kPKH9Vz97sTYt9tf6QDYwqTdvKk
transaction
3374cecc66a398945d03664d962bdacae9bf6cfd4269eaa8f55da1dba2a9a058
confirmations
255401
spent
true